But the book, The Hard Thing About Hard Things by Ben Horowitz.
is just absolutely exhilarating to read.
I mean, he goes through, it's a true window into what it's like to be the head of a high-growth tech startup that is constantly going through change and all the things that you deal with, with funding issues, with structural issues, like everything that you could possibly go through, he outlines in that book.
